0

我正在尝试设置 MQ 以使站点响应。我已将其链接,并且一切正常,但需要注意的是,max-width: 480px它不适用于机器人。当我将最大宽度增加到大约 900 像素时,它确实可以识别我的移动样式表。

我还没有找到答案,我玩过一些视口标签:

<meta name="viewport" content="width=device-width" />

<meta name="viewport" content="width=device-width, target-densityDpi=device-dpi">

使用媒体查询定位 Android 手机的最佳方式是什么?

4

2 回答 2

1

您可能会遇到的一个问题是,Android 手机(甚至比 Apple 手机)具有不同的像素宽度。

例如,如果您在三星 Galaxy S3 或 S4 上进行测试,这些手机在横向模式下的像素宽度远远超过 480 像素,即使考虑到像素密度,媒体查询也不会触发。对于一些较新的设备,您最好定位用户代理,然后根据该标头响应提供移动查询。

此外,有关移动设备测试的更多详细信息,请参阅此答案

于 2013-09-11T18:29:27.670 回答
0

您想首先将元标记更改为

<meta name="viewport" content="width=device-width, initial-scale=1.0">

祝你好运!

于 2013-09-11T18:19:58.483 回答